How Rats Sleep ### Sleep Cycles in Rodents

Rats exhibit a polyphasic sleep pattern, meaning they have multiple short sleep periods throughout a 24‑hour cycle. Unlike humans, who consolidate sleep into a single long block, rats alternate between brief naps and deeper rest phases, often lasting just a few minutes to an hour. This pattern allows them to stay vigilant for predators and food opportunities, a critical advantage in the wild.

Common Misconceptions

Misconception 1: Rats Never Close Their Eyes

Some people believe that because rats often appear to have their eyes open while moving, they never shut them. In reality, rats do close their eyes during deep sleep, especially when they feel safe. The misconception arises from observing rats in active or semi‑alert states where the eyelids remain partially open.

Misconception 2: Eye Openness Equals Wakefulness

Another common error is assuming that any eye opening means the animal is awake. Rats can enter a sleep state while maintaining a semi‑open eye, thanks to the nictitating membrane and partial eyelid positioning. This allows them to rest physically while still monitoring their surroundings.

Misconception 3: All Rats Behave the Same Way

Sleep patterns can vary among rat species and even among individuals within a species. Factors such as age, health, and stress levels influence how often and how deeply a rat sleeps, leading to variations in eye closure habits.
